New York's "Prop One" is getting pulled into the partisan divide. What would it actually do?

from Radio Chatskill · host Various hosts

New Yorkers will vote on a ballot measure in November that proponents say will “enshrine abortion” in the state’s constitution. But not all legal experts agree it’s that simple. From the New York Public News Network, WAMC Hudson Valley Bureau Chief Jesse King reports.
